How to Make Soft and Creamy Scrambled Eggs Every Time

Perfect scrambled eggs may sound simple, but a few careful choices can elevate them into something memorable. It all begins before the pan touches the stove. Whisking the eggs well introduces air, creating a lighter, fluffier texture as they cook. A nonstick pan and a silicone spatula help the eggs glide smoothly without sticking or tearing. Above all, patience matters—low, gentle heat keeps scrambled eggs soft and tender instead of dry.

Once the eggs hit the pan, less is more. Rather than stirring nonstop, use slow, sweeping motions to guide them as they gently set. This allows soft curds to form naturally, avoiding a dense or overworked texture. High heat works against you, forcing moisture out too quickly. Removing the pan from the heat just before the eggs look finished lets the remaining warmth complete the cooking.

Timing is everything when it comes to creaminess. The eggs should still look slightly glossy when they leave the stove, settling into the perfect consistency by the time they reach the plate. This small step is what separates ordinary scrambled eggs from truly great ones.

Scrambled eggs also shine in their versatility. Pair them with avocado toast for a balanced breakfast, or serve them with crispy bacon and golden hash browns for something heartier. For brunch, try them with smoked salmon and a hint of cream cheese, or wrap them in a warm tortilla with cheese and salsa for an easy burrito.

If you have leftovers, store them in an airtight container for up to two days. Reheat gently over low heat, stirring slowly to restore softness. Master this method, and overcooked eggs will never return.
